Resource exhaustion in Vgmstream

CVE-2026-92879

A security flaw has been discovered in vgmstream up to r2117. This issue affects the function parse_mus of the file src/meta/mus_acm.c. The manipulation results in resource consumption. The attack may be launched remotely. The patch is identified as ae37662ad626254ddd96ad69ac263792d7a92024. Applying a patch is advised to resolve this issue.
